Is Georgia-Filmed “Saturday Night” Going to Win an Oscar?

Key Takeaways:

– Jason Reitman’s film “Saturday Night” premiered at the Telluride Film Festival and received an overwhelmingly positive response.
– Bill Murray, ex-SNL cast member, introduced the film alongside Reitman, praising it highly.
– “Saturday Night” paints an entertaining portrait of the first SNL episode’s chaos and camaraderie.
– The film’s exceptional ensemble cast has been hailed as the industry’s future.
– With stellar early reviews and anticipated screenings at the Toronto International Film Festival, “Saturday Night” could become a contender at the Oscars.

The Telluride Film Festival was buzzing with energy as Jason Reitman’s “Saturday Night” was unveiled on a Saturday evening, and boy, did it make an impact! For all the die-hard fans of SNL (Saturday Night Live), the film brought back nostalgic memories of the show’s first episode in an exciting way, placing it on the Oscars’ radar.

Film Unveiling at the Festival

As Matt Neglia (@NextBestPicture) tweeted, “Saturday Night” managed to ‘blow the roof off’ the festival. Capturing the chaotic energy, camaraderie, and backstage antics of SNL’s first live episode, Jason Reitman’s direction was spot on. The vibrant script, perfect editing, and continuous laughter ensured it was a hit show!

The moment was further amplified as Bill Murray, an ex-SNL cast member, introduced the film with Reitman. Murray reminisced about his SNL days and stated that someone making this movie was necessary. According to Murray, the pace and adrenaline of working on a live TV show are unparalleled experiences that have taught him to live every day to the fullest.

The Remarkable Ensemble Cast

Reiterating Murray’s sentiments, Scott Mantz (@MovieMantz) referred to the cast of “Saturday Night” as the ‘future of the industry.’ The film’s ensemble cast exudes an adrenaline-fueled, hilarious, and buzzing vibe as they take us through a fast-paced journey up to the momentous unveiling of the first SNL episode. Applauded by viewers, the cast’s performance has indeed been remarkable.

Pre-release Buzz and Oscar Contentions

Before its theatrical release on October 11 (the 49th anniversary of SNL’s debut episode), “Saturday Night” is set to screen at the Toronto International Film Festival, raising its buzz a notch higher. The film has already started gaining traction as an Oscar contender, with many considering it worthy of the Best Picture nomination.

Dishing a Peek into SNL’s First Night

“Saturday Night” offers a unique glimpse into the first episode of SNL aired on October 11, 1975. The eventful episode, filled with memorable moments, including iconic sketches, and notable performances, is reenacted brilliantly in the film.

In the mix of talented actors, Gabriel LaBelle plays Lorne Michaels, with Cory Michael Smith as Chevy Chase, and Dylan O’Brien playing Dan Aykroyd. Other performers include Ella Hunt as Gilda Radner, Rachel Sennott depicting Rosie Shuster, and Nicholas Braun portraying both Andy Kaufman and Jim Henson.

Why “The Crow” Flopped At the Box Office

Key Takeaways:
– The 2024 edition of “The Crow” has diverged significantly from the original plot, and is not well received by fans.
– The essence of characters and the emotional gravity of the plot has been severely diluted.
– The supernatural angle added to the character of Vincent Roeg didn’t quite fit into the narrative.
– The film ends ambiguously, leaving fans confused and upset.
– Fans and critics alike deem the movie as a failed blend of genres.

As lovers of the cult-classic movie, “The Crow”, we all understand the nerves that come with seeing a new version of our beloved film. If you’re with me on this, then you probably came across the 2024 remake of “The Crow”, and chances are that you weren’t thrilled about it. Let’s delve into why this new rendition couldn’t captivate our hearts like the original masterpiece.

To begin with, let’s note that every movie remake is a tricky venture. The filmmakers are tasked with striking a delicate balance between nostalgia and innovation. However, in this remake, the makers decided to try a new approach and adapt the James O’Barr graphic novel, thus straying from the original movie plot. To some, this may be a well-appreciated change, but it left others questioning if the movie needed to bear the title of “The Crow.”

The Original Sin – A Lackluster Death

In the 1994 version of “The Crow”, the tragic deaths of Eric and Shelly were brutal enough to stir the crow into bringing Eric back to life. The horror behind their prolonged demise invoked a sense of rage and sadness in viewers. This compelling emotional twist was lost in the 2024 film, as Eric and Shelly’s sudden and underwhelming deaths failed to draw any such emotion, leaving the crucial role of the crow itself rather redundant.

Missing The Mark – Character Representation

Now let’s talk about characters. In this remake, neither Eric nor Shelly carries the charisma of their 1994 counterparts. Shelly’s portrayal by FKA Twigs was charming, but it couldn’t mask the dreadfully ordinary illustration of their romance. Furthermore, Skarsgård’s Eric, who rattles through his mission, lacks the cool, commanding persona of the original Eric Draven, played remarkably by the late Brandon Lee.

Strange Supernatural Elements

In an attempt to retain the fantastical facet of “The Crow”, the remake introduced a character named Vincent Roeg, with the power to convince people to commit suicide. Although this innovation was creative, the narrative didn’t provide a proper setup or explanation for this oddity, leaving fans puzzled.

An Incomplete Tale

Adding to the fans’ disappointment, the movie hangs in limbo without truly landing Eric’s story. This incomplete tale upset the audience, even causing actor Bill Skarsgård to confess preferring a more definitive ending.

Fumbled Mix of Genres

The creators of the 2024 “The Crow” seem to have got lost in the meandering plot which fails to adhere to any specific genre. Is it a revenge story, a love story, or a supernatural action flick? Unlike the original, driven by love and revenge, the newer version portrayed Eric as a nondescript character grappling to exact revenge, making his cause less compelling to the audience.

In conclusion, many fans echo that “The Crow” is a tragic revenge tale rather than a fluffy love story with supernatural elements. While the team behind the 2024 remake deserves credit for attempting a difficult project, we, as fans, can’t deny that the new film left us longing for the original. The Iconic Career of James Earl Jones: A Tribute

Key Takeaways:
– James Earl Jones is celebrated for his unique baritone voice, notably as Darth Vader and Mufasa.
– Beyond voice acting, Jones is also a renowned character actor with a career spanning over 60 years.
– His most notable roles include characters in ‘The Great White Hope’, ‘The Sandlot’, and ‘Coming to America.’
– Despite retiring at 93, Jones’s monumental impact on the film industry remains undeniable.

Who has the most unforgettable voice in Hollywood history? It’s none other than James Earl Jones, famed for his rich, baritone voice that has captivated audiences for generations.

Known for Roles in Star Wars and The Lion King

One of his most famous roles? The menacing Sith Lord, Darth Vader, in the beloved ‘Star Wars’ franchise. His voice’s deep and resonant tone became the defining sound of the villain. But there’s a softer side to Jones’s vocal portfolio too. Who can forget his portrayal of the noble Mufasa in ‘The Lion King’? When it came to remaking the classic, no one else could voice the wise lion king. And let’s not forget his iconic catchphrase, “This is CNN”. If Jones only did voiceovers, his status as an icon would still be undisputed.

Shining as a Character Actor

But there’s more to Jones than just his extraordinary voice. He’s also an incredible character actor, making his film debut in the dark comedy ‘Dr. Strangelove.’ His phenomenal talent was recognized when he received an Academy Award nomination for his leading role in ‘The Great White Hope.’

For those who grew up in the eighties and nineties, his roles in films like ‘The Sandlot’ presented him as a comforting grandfatherly figure. Yet, he proved his versatility with his tough portrayal in ‘Sneakers’ and his recurring role as James Greer, Jack Ryan’s boss in films like ‘The Hunt for Red October.’ But let’s not forget his comedy chops; he’s Eddie Murphy’s regal father in ‘Coming to America’ and its sequel.

Enjoying a Well-Earned Retirement

At 93, Jones has more or less waved goodbye to Hollywood with ‘Coming 2 America’ set as his swan song. Nonetheless, his legacy lives on, solidifying his standing as an icon among icons.

Our Tribute to the Giant Talent

Deadpool & Wolverine Steals Weekend Spotlight, The Crow Falters in Box Office

Key Takeaways:

– Deadpool & Wolverine dominates the summer chart with a record $604 million.
– Other R-rated film, Alien: Romulus, sees a hopeful future with a solid $90 million revenue.
– It Ends with Us, an adaptation from a Colleen Hoover novel, collected $7.42 million, pushing its domestic total to $135 million.

The summer of 2024 blockbuster performances had an exciting twist, ending with a spectacular display from movies like Deadpool & Wolverine, Inside Out 2, and Twisters. Let’s delve into the box office numbers:

Record Domination by Deadpool & Wolverine

R-rated film, Deadpool & Wolverine, took the weekend crown by a storm. It grossed a whopping $15.1 million during the holiday weekend, escalating its overall domestic total to an impressive $604 million. These figures are unprecedented for an R-rated movie; the closest rival in this category, The Passion of Christ, grossed $370 million. But don’t fret; Deadpool & Wolverine is poised to close the gap in the coming weeks. It’s been a summer sensation, especially amongst the JoBlo audience.

A Solid Performance by Other R-Rated Movie

Closer on the heels, another R-rated film, Alien: Romulus, has also boosted its weekend collection by $9.3 million. Not bad, considering it registered only a 43% drop compared to last week. Its overall domestic total of $90 million is expected to cross the $100 million mark soon. Impressively, Alien: Romulus has had a massive international impact, with it ready to cross the $300 million the following weekend. A sequel to this movie seems like a no-brainer given its successful run.

Novel Based Movie Hits the Right Chords

Blake Lively’s vehicle, It Ends With Us, has certainly turned a lot of heads. The movie, based on a Colleen Hoover novel, has continued to impress, adding another $7.42 million over the weekend. This brings its overall total to a remarkable $135 million, making it a major word-of-mouth hit this summer.

The Reagan Biopic and Twisters Update

Reagan, a biopic about the famed U.S. president, too, enjoyed good returns, grossing $7.4 million over the weekend. This, despite its lukewarm reviews! Meanwhile, Twisters, featuring Glen Powell, continued its successful summer run; it added another $7.1 million to its growing domestic total of $258 million.

Storerun by Despicable Me 4 and Other Movies

Despicable Me 4 from the Illumination production house also fared well, with a $4 million addition this weekend. The animated film is now expected to end its run as the third highest-grossing film in the franchise. Contrastingly, the highly criticized AfrAId did not fare well, grossing only a lowly $3.7 million. This is a rare box office failure for Blitzhouse.

The Liongate’s Disaster

Lionsgate’s much-debated reboot, The Crow, fell flat on its face with a 60% drop this weekend. It managed a modest $1.8 million, barely keeping it outside the top 10. With a domestic total so far of $8.6 million, it will probably hit the $10 million mark by the end of its run. The Crow and Lionsgate’s other release, Borderlands, are set to be this year’s biggest box office disaster.

What’s coming next?

Our eyes are now set on the long-anticipated release of Beetlejuice, Beetlejuice next weekend. Expected to earn $100 million on its opening, it’s an exciting factor to look forward to.

Josh & Lily’s Translation Troubles – An Update from ’90 Day Fiancé’

Key Takeaways:

– ’90 Day Fiancé’ stars Josh and Lily are experiencing significant troubles due to language barriers.
– The couple lives in China, where Josh cannot work due to visa restrictions, leading to financial strains.
– Lily’s family disapproves of Josh as he can’t be the main provider for the couple.
– Josh believes Lily understands him only 75% of the time, leading to several misunderstandings.

Issues in the ’90 Day Fiancé’ Love Nest

Fan favorites from season 6 of ’90 Day Fiancé’, Josh and Lily are dealing with more than just cultural differences. Josh has moved to China to be with Lily, however, a language barrier and financial difficulties are further straining their relationship.

Josh believes that Lily, a native Mandarin speaker, understands him only about 75% of the time. This issue seems to have culminated in a heated exchange in the latest episode, where Josh’s concern about a flashing light was misunderstood.

Communication Hiccups Can Complicate Matters

The light often flashes when Lily is driving, and Josh was worried it was a sign of cameras stalking the couple. Despite trying to express his concern, Lily didn’t grasp the gravity of his unease. He stated, “I think Lily understands me maybe 75% of the time”, emphasizing that misunderstandings seem to be at the root of most of their disagreements.

To show her the issue, Josh asked Lily to drive through their parking garage again. But this only added to Lily’s frustration, and to add to the confusion, it turned out that the flashing lights were coming from their own garage taking photos.

Cultural and Financial Issues Add to the Strain

However, misunderstandings due to the language barrier are not the only problem haunting this ’90 Day Fiancé’ couple. Josh is also troubled by the disapproval from Lily’s family. The cultural expectation that he should be the main provider for the family weighs heavily on him, especially since he is legally unable to work in China due to visa restrictions.

In fact, his employment issue was a topic of discussion when Lily’s sister sat with the couple earlier in August. Josh expressed how he understood the family’s concerns but highlighted that he was not jobless by choice.

Unemployment Worries Family

Despite the reasons being legal, Josh felt judged for not being able to contribute financially. He pointed out all the household work he could do, but the unease remained. During a private confessional, Lily’s sister confessed to being worried about her sister, fearing Josh’s unemployment could put extra pressure on Lily.

Can This Love Conquer All Obstacles?

With the cultural and language barriers, financial strains, and family disapproval, Josh and Lily’s relationship appears to be on shaky ground. However, their love story has captivated ’90 Day Fiancé’ fans, who are hopeful that this couple will navigate their differences and come out stronger on the other side.
